In this review the Window Privacy Film stands out for anyone who wants to add privacy without losing natural light. It is intended for homeowners, renters, and small businesses who need an easy, non-permanent way to obscure sightlines while keeping a decorative touch. The single biggest reason to buy is its combination of enhanced privacy and visual impact: the static cling stained glass effect lets light through while preventing clear views, making it a practical choice for bathrooms, glass doors, and office partitions.
Key Features
- Stunning visual effects: The film creates a 3D rainbow frosting look that changes with light and adds a decorative accent to plain glass.
- Enhanced privacy: It lets in natural light while obscuring visibility from outside, suitable for bathrooms and conference rooms.
- Easy to apply: The static cling design installs without adhesives and includes clear DIY instructions so it can be cut to size and repositioned during fitting.
- Durability and protection: The film protects glass from scratches and reduces UV exposure to help prevent fading of interior surfaces.
- Versatile applications: Use it on windows, glass doors, or shower doors in homes, offices, and retail displays to reduce glare and add style.
Who It's For
This film is ideal for renters and homeowners who want a non-permanent window treatment that preserves daylight while increasing privacy; it appeals to people who prefer a decorative solution over curtains or blinds. Small businesses and office managers will also appreciate the quick installation for conference rooms or storefront glass where temporary or seasonal changes are needed.
Those who need absolute blackout or complete light blocking should look elsewhere, as this product is designed to let light pass through while obscuring view. If precise color matching or complete opacity is critical for a project, a different opaque film would be a better choice.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I cut the film to fit my window?
Yes. The film is designed to be trimmed to size and the static cling installation allows easy repositioning during fitting.
Will it leave residue on removal?
No. Because it uses static cling rather than adhesive, it can be removed without leaving sticky residue when taken off carefully.
Does it block UV and protect furnishings?
It reduces UV exposure and helps limit fading, adding a protective layer that also resists minor scratches.
